Twitter Stories

Twitter last night introduced a new website, called Twitter Stories. A collection of short stories which have made a positive impact on the lives of many users.  There are variety of heart warming stories…like how a son was able to save his mother’s bookshop. A story of a Caltrain conductor who tweets about train information through crowd sourcing.

Even stories related to brands find a place. Burberry reveals the look of the season on Twitter before it hits the runway. The stories are interesting, short, crisp and inspiring.
